suprised i didn't find it, big octopus=kraken, hence the name, SOP inflates them while they freeze the oponent, purify can heal you up to 12 each turn or remove sosac, indunation works wonders to keep the targets of your octopusses limited, maybe one tower or pendulum can be switched for another indunation to increase the chance of drawing it.

EM is posible if the oponent doesn't pull a weapon on you, mutations are pretty bad, they can easily slow you down and potentialy shut down the freezing, try to not play you octopusses without a SOP as they are quite fragile

immortal creatures are also something it loses to

lobotomizers hurt you

reverse time/eternity can be anoying, especially when your octopusses are already big

otyugh can be a nuiscance

quanta control is nasty, but if it's in the form on pests/devourers it can be halted

I wouldn't bother with any inundation here.  With only 6 creatures, your SoP won't give the flooding bonus to your own unless you get all six, and the games where flooding is useful against the opponent are very, very few.  You could perhaps consider using nymph queen/nymph's tears, and then you could potentially generate enough water creatures to gain the SoP/flooding combo bonus, but you'd probably also need more quanta there, too, and it would change the theme of the deck somewhat, but it's up to you how you'd want to do it.  I definitely would not use inundation in the current setup, though.
